Film director Sydney Pollack, 73, dies

May 27, 2008/9.51

Oscar-winning ?lm director Sydney Pollack, 73, has passed away in Los Angeles, according to his publicist, Leslee Dart. He had been suffering from cancer.    Pollack was best known for directing They Shoot Horses, Don’t They?, with Jane Fonda; Tootsie, with Dustin Hoffman and Jessica Lange; and Out of Africa, with Meryl Streep and Robert Redford.
